Red Wing Shoe Company is a business founded on purpose, and our unique heritage still shapes the way we do business today. Charles Beckman established Red Wing Shoes in 1905 to supply workers in industries likes mining, farming, and logging with durable, comfortable footwear.

In 1950, Red Wing introduced style 854, crafted with Red Russet leather which inspired the Irish Setter name. Irish Setter became the brand for generations by proving itself in the field and on the job site. Today, more than 110 years of Red Wing work boot experience, combined with the over 60-year legacy of Irish Setter outdoor footwear, results in purpose-built Irish Setter footwear for work and hunt.

Brothers F.M. and William Brooks took a leap of faith during the Great Depression and moved their families to start a shoe factory in Nelsonville, Ohio. The duo set up shop in a rent-free building with lent equipment, and the William Brooks Shoe Co. was born.
Still headquartered in Nelsonville, Ohio and now run by Mike’s son Jason, Rocky continues to be a world leader in premium quality Outdoor, Work, Western, Public Service and Military footwear as well as Outdoor and Work apparel and accessories. Innovation, quality, and durability are hallmarks of the Rocky brand.

Our work boots are built to be long lasting and durable, with many of our work boots being made with a Goodyear Welt, a high quality construction method that provides a durable and replaceable sole for your boots. Combine this with the comfort provided by one of our AMP or Comfort Core insoles and you have a pair of boots that you won’t want to stop wearing.

For nearly a century, Danner has crafted boots with purpose and integrity - footwear to equip those who choose the unlikely path, those who cut fresh trails, those who pioneer. Charles Danner came west to build the best boots loggers had ever known, an effort that resulted in a long-standing heritage brand with a renegade spirit.
